One very effective way to reduce your stress level is to obtain a massage from a professional masseur. It is very common for people to carry their stress as extremely tight muscles in the neck, jaw, shoulders and back. However, a good masseuse can ease away the tension, and that will leave the muscles a lot more relaxed and de-stressed.

Become stress-free by sniffing things. You will enjoy the soothing fragrances of basil, bay, chamomile, thyme, lavender, rose and the oils of anise, eucalyptus and peppermint. Combine scented oil with some rock salt, and place it in a small container. Now when you are stressed all you have to do is take out the vial and start sniffing.

In order to avoid stressful situations, you should always plan ahead for potential problems. For instance, you might stash a spare key in a safe place, store an easy-to-make meal in your desk drawer, or have a back-up babysitter on call to reduce the potential stress of everyday events. Planning for potential problems in advance will make dealing with them a breeze.
